JSF 2 custom composite component with f:ajax?

The f:ajax can only be attached to a ClientBehaviorHolder such as h:inputText . A plain HTML div isn't such one component. You basically need to have a HTML input element, not a div element.

Even more, how would you otherwise set the submitted value in the bean?
